Endodontics is the specialized branch of dentistry focused on the dental pulp and the tissues surrounding the roots of a tooth. This sector is defined by a sophisticated ecosystem of consumables, instruments, and advanced imaging technologies designed to preserve natural dentition rather than resorting to extraction. The market operates within a framework of high clinical standards mandated by national health authorities and professional bodies across the continent. According to the European Society of Endodontology, the preservation of natural teeth is a primary objective of oral health policy, driving the adoption of microsurgical techniques and biocompatible materials. As per data from the World Health Organization Regional Office for Europe, dental caries remains the most prevalent noncommunicable disease globally, affecting billions of people, which creates a substantial underlying patient pool requiring endodontic intervention. The definition extends beyond simple procedural volumes to include the integration of digital workflows such as cone beam computed tomography and operating microscopes that enhance precision and success rates. Regulatory frameworks like the European Union Medical Device Regulation strictly govern the safety and performance of endodontic files, sealers, and obturation systems, ensuring that only validated technologies reach clinicians. This market is characterized by a shift toward minimally invasive procedures and the use of bioactive materials that promote tissue regeneration, reflecting a broader trend in European healthcare toward long term functional outcomes and patient-centered care.

Technological advancements in digital dentistry and the widespread adoption of operating microscopes are significantly propelling the Europe endodontics market. These innovations enhance treatment precision, success rates, and clinician confidence. The integration of cone beam computed tomography allows for three-dimensional visualization of root canal anatomy, enabling practitioners to detect hidden canals, fractures, and periapical lesions that traditional two-dimensional radiographs miss. The adoption of high-level magnification tools has transitioned from a niche to a routine practice in endodontic specialty care to improve procedural visualization, treatment precision, and tooth preservation. These technologies reduce the risk of procedural errors and increase the longevity of treated teeth, encouraging both dentists and patients to opt for retention rather than extraction. The development of nickel-titanium rotary files with advanced heat-treated alloys has also revolutionized canal shaping, allowing for faster and safer preparation of curved canals. Data from clinical studies published in European dental journals demonstrates that practices utilizing these advanced technologies report higher success rates and reduced treatment times. The availability of digital impression systems and computer-aided design and manufacturing further streamlines the restoration process following endodontic therapy. This technological evolution not only improves clinical outcomes but also makes endodontic treatment more predictable and appealing, driving the uptake of premium instruments and imaging equipment across European clinics.

The integration of bioceramic materials and the emergence of regenerative endodontics offer a transformative opportunity for the Europe endodontics market. This shift allows for expansion into high-value therapeutic applications that promote biological healing. Bioceramic sealers and putties offer superior biocompatibility, sealing ability, and bioactivity compared to traditional materials, stimulating the formation of hard tissue and enhancing the long term success of root canal treatments. As per the International Association of Dental Traumatology, regenerative procedures such as revascularization are gaining traction for treating immature permanent teeth with necrotic pulps, allowing for continued root development and strengthening of the tooth structure. This paradigm shift from mere obturation to biological regeneration opens new revenue streams for manufacturers of bioactive materials and instruments designed for these specific protocols. The growing body of clinical evidence supporting the efficacy of bioceramics in promoting periapical healing is driving acceptance among clinicians and patients alike. Data from material science research indicates that the demand for calcium silicate-based cements is surging as practitioners seek materials that mimic the natural properties of dentin and bone. Furthermore, the application of stem cell therapy and scaffolds in endodontics holds promise for treating previously hopeless cases, expanding the addressable patient population. The handpiece segment dominated the Europe endodontics market and accounted for a 35.8% share in 2025. The dominance of the segment is driven by the absolute necessity of high-speed and slow-speed handpieces for every stage of root canal therapy, from access cavity preparation to final restoration. The leading driving factor is the universal adoption of electric motor-driven handpieces, which offer superior torque control and constant speed under load compared to traditional air-driven models, essential for the safe operation of modern nickel-titanium rotary files. As per sources, Modern endodontic practices increasingly adopt specialized rotary handpieces, magnification, and advanced imaging to enhance the safety and effectiveness of minimally invasive canal preparation. The adoption of specialized rotary endodontic handpieces is widespread in European endodontic practice, transitioning from manual, traditional methods to mechanized shaping, although not universally to a 100% saturation. Furthermore, the integration of smart technology such as auto reverse functions and programmable settings in modern handpieces has extended their replacement cycles but increased their unit value, bolstering segment revenue. The ergonomic design improvements in recent years have also reduced practitioner fatigue, encouraging longer usage periods and higher procedure volumes. This indispensable role in the clinical workflow, combined with the continuous upgrade to electric systems across general and specialist practices, secures the handpiece segment as the market leader.

The laser segment is on the rise and is expected to be the fastest-growing segment in the market by witnessing a CAGR of 9.2% from 2026 to 2034 due to the increasing acceptance of laser-assisted endodontics for disinfection and soft tissue management. This rapid expansion is also supported by the proven efficacy of laser technologies in eliminating bacteria from complex root canal anatomies that mechanical instrumentation and irrigation alone cannot reach. The primary driver is the growing body of clinical evidence supporting the use of erbium and diode lasers to activate irrigants, a process known as photon-induced photoacoustic streaming, which significantly enhances cleaning outcomes. As per studies published in the International Endodontic Journal, laser-activated irrigation reduces bacterial load more effectively than conventional methods, leading to higher success rates in treating persistent apical periodontitis. The versatility of lasers in performing apicoectomies and managing gingival tissues around treated teeth adds further value, allowing clinicians to offer comprehensive solutions in a single visit. Data from equipment manufacturers shows a surge in sales of compact, affordable diode laser units tailored for general dentists, democratizing access to this advanced technology. Additionally, the marketing appeal of "laser dentistry" attracts patients seeking state-of-the-art, minimally painful treatments, driving demand in private clinics. The convergence of improved clinical protocols, decreasing device costs, and strong patient preference for advanced care positions the laser segment as the fastest-growing category in the European market.
The endodontic files segment led the Europe endodontics market and captured a 45.1% share in 2025. The leading position of the segment is attributed to its critical role as the primary tool for cleaning and shaping the root canal system. This supremacy is also credited to the shift from stainless steel to nickel-titanium rotary and reciprocating files, which are now considered the standard of care for efficient and safe canal preparation. Among these, the leading driving factor is the single-use protocol increasingly advocated by infection control guidelines and manufacturers to prevent cross-contamination and reduce the risk of file fracture due to metal fatigue. As per sources, strict hygiene protocols in dental settings have reinforced the move away from sterilizing and reusing files, significantly boosting consumption volumes per procedure. Data from clinical practice audits reveal that the average number of files used per case has increased as practitioners adopt multiple file systems to navigate complex anatomies safely. Furthermore, the continuous innovation in file metallurgy, such as heat-treated nickel-titanium alloys that offer greater flexibility and resistance to cyclic fatigue, encourages frequent upgrades and adoption of new product lines. The disposable nature of these instruments creates a recurring revenue stream that far outpaces durable goods, ensuring consistent demand. The combination of mandatory single-use policies, technological obsolescence of older file types, and the sheer volume of root canal treatments performed annually solidifies endodontic files as the largest consumable segment.
The obturation segment is expected to exhibit a noteworthy CAGR of 8.5% during the forecast period, owing to the widespread adoption of bioceramic sealers and warm vertical compaction techniques. This acceleration is propelled by the paradigm shift in filling materials from traditional gutta-percha and zinc oxide eugenol sealers to bioactive formulations that bond to dentin and promote periapical healing. An additional driver is the superior clinical performance of bioceramic sealers, which exhibit excellent sealing ability, dimensional stability, and biocompatibility, reducing the risk of microleakage and treatment failure. As per research from the University of Zurich, bioceramic materials stimulate the formation of hydroxyapatite and enhance the long-term prognosis of endodontically treated teeth, leading to rapid uptake among endodontists and general dentists. The trend toward single cone obturation techniques, which simplifies the filling process and reduces chair time while maintaining high-quality results, has also contributed to growth by making advanced obturation accessible to a broader range of practitioners. Data from material suppliers indicates a double-digit increase in sales of premixed bioceramic sealers and corresponding single cone systems across Europe. Additionally, the emphasis on minimally invasive dentistry favors obturation systems that require less removal of healthy tooth structure. The convergence of biological advantages, procedural efficiency, and strong clinical endorsement drives the exceptional growth rate of the obturation segment.
